Handover for night shift — spare hardware storage, room 4N at Drossel Point. I've restocked the shelf of replacement headsets and labelled the dock cables by length; please log anything you remove in the red binder by the door. The lock was re-keyed on Tuesday, so old combinations no longer work. Tomas signed off the new one this afternoon. Enter the room using the code below.

staff pass of baweg-bawep = bdg-AIU-1

Hi team,

Before I hand off the 3.2 release, please note the humidity sensor drift reported on Verdana controllers in the Elmbrook trial site. Drift exceeds 4% after roughly ten days of continuous operation; firmware 3.2.1 adds an automatic recalibration cycle every 72 hours. Support should advise growers to install 3.2.1 and trigger a manual recalibration once. The hotfix bundle must be verified before distribution, so I'm including the signing key used for the 3.2.1 packages below.

release key, fahof-yagap: bky3_m5d

## Service Accounts and Build Agent Clock Skew

The Lanternfold build agents authenticate to Quartzgate using signed timestamps, so skew beyond 90 seconds causes token rejection. All agents must sync against the internal NTP pool before each run; the `skewcheck` pre-step enforces this. For the weekly sync demo, the shared service account is provisioned on agent pool C. Its Quartzgate key appears immediately below.

gateway credential: vxb3-o9a